A Pause In The Shelling

Whew! It has been a busy few weeks here at CP Fnord. We have posted the first two articles for Ogrezine II; locked down the BackerKit on the same (including ordering those great Ogre Playmats!); given "Iron Mountain" a facelift; and are tying up loose ends on Battlefields . . . an Ogre project to be Kickstarted in the near future. Things are certainly exciting here in the bunker!

Despite all of this hustle and bustle, we still find time to appreciate the contributions others make to the game we know and love. First up is a stop-motion video on YouTube utilizing the Ogre Playmat M1, by Allfishleadto. Can you imagine being the sole surviving Heavy Tank facing down an (admittedly battle-worn) Ogre Mark V?! Those are the types of games that live on as legends around the gaming table for years to come!
